Online & Evidence-Based
Research has shown that online mental health therapy sessions are effective for various mental health concerns. By communicating in a safe space during therapy, you can delve into issues, discover new ways of coping with distressing emotions, and learn healthy, constructive ways to manage stressful situations through the lens of Cognitive Behavioral Therapies, such as Exposure & Response Prevention (ERP) for OCD, Inference-Based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(I-CBT) for OCD,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) for anxiety & depression, and Dialectical Behavioral Therapy (DBT) for concerns with emotional dysregulation.
Faith Lens, if desired
Some clients who hold faith beliefs prefer to incorporate their faith into the lens of their mental heath treatment, to help align their mental health treatment experience with what they may consider a part of their identity. Implementing a faith-based lens into evidence-based mental health therapy interventions is an option at the request and discretion of the client. Jacleen has experiencing offering evidence-based treatments through a Christian lens for those who desire it.
